Early Strength Development refers to the Initial phase of gaining muscular strength, typically observed in the first few weeks of a New resistance training program. This phase is characterized by Rapid improvements due to Neural Adaptations rather than Muscle Hypertrophy, as the Nervous System becomes more efficient at Recruiting motor units and Coordinating muscle contractions.
